How to Migrate A Website to A New Web Hosting Provider?

4 minutes read

When migrating a website to a new web hosting provider, there are several steps that need to be followed to ensure a smooth transition. First, it is important to back up all website files and databases from the current hosting provider. This will prevent any data loss during the migration process.


Next, create a new hosting account with the new web hosting provider and transfer the domain name to the new hosting account. Once the domain name is pointing to the new hosting provider, upload all website files and databases to the new hosting account.


Update any necessary configuration settings, such as DNS records, to ensure that the website functions correctly on the new hosting provider. Test the website thoroughly to make sure that everything is working as expected before notifying users of the migration.


Finally, once the website is successfully migrated to the new web hosting provider, cancel the old hosting account to avoid any additional charges. It is also a good idea to monitor the website for any issues that may arise after the migration to address them promptly.


What is the best time to migrate your website to a new web hosting provider?

The best time to migrate your website to a new web hosting provider is when you are experiencing consistent downtime, slow loading speeds, poor customer support, or any other issues that are affecting the performance and reliability of your website. It is also a good idea to consider migrating to a new web hosting provider if you are looking to scale your website, improve security, or access better features and resources. Ultimately, the best time to migrate your website is when you have thoroughly researched and chosen a reliable and experienced web hosting provider and have a plan in place to minimize downtime and potential disruptions during the migration process.


How to back up your website before migrating to a new web hosting provider?

  1. Use a Website Backup Service: There are many website backup services available that can automate the process of backing up your website. These services usually allow you to schedule regular backups and store them securely in the cloud.
  2. Manual Backup: If you prefer to do it yourself, you can manually backup your website by using your web hosting control panel or FTP client to download all of your website files and folders. Make sure to also backup your website database if you have one.
  3. Save a Copy of Your Domain Name: If you have a custom domain name for your website, make sure to save a copy of your domain settings and records in case you need to transfer the domain to your new web hosting provider.
  4. Check for Custom Scripts and Plugins: If your website uses any custom scripts or plugins, make sure to back them up as well. These can be crucial for the functionality of your website and may need to be transferred to your new hosting provider.
  5. Test Your Backup: After backing up your website, it's important to test the backup to make sure that all of your website files and data are properly saved. This will give you peace of mind knowing that you have a reliable backup in case anything goes wrong during the migration process.


By following these steps, you can ensure that your website is safely backed up before migrating to a new web hosting provider. This will help you avoid any potential data loss and make the migration process as smooth as possible.


How to update your DNS settings for the migration to a new web hosting provider?

To update your DNS settings for the migration to a new web hosting provider, follow these steps:

  1. Log in to your domain registrar's account - This is where you purchased your domain name.
  2. Find your domain management section - Look for a section that is related to managing your domain's DNS settings. This may be called something like "DNS settings," "Domain settings," or "Manage domain."
  3. Locate the DNS settings - Look for options to update your domain's DNS settings. This may involve changing the nameservers, adding or updating A records, CNAME records, or MX records.
  4. Obtain the new DNS settings from your new web hosting provider - The new web hosting provider should provide you with the necessary DNS settings to update for your domain.
  5. Update the DNS settings - Enter the new DNS settings provided by your new web hosting provider into your domain registrar's account. Make sure to save your changes.
  6. Verify the changes - Check the updated DNS settings to ensure that they have been saved correctly.
  7. Wait for the changes to propagate - DNS changes can take up to 48 hours to fully propagate across the internet. During this time, your website may experience downtime or temporary issues.
  8. Test your website - Once the DNS changes have propagated, test your website to ensure that it is now being hosted by the new web hosting provider.


By following these steps, you can successfully update your DNS settings for the migration to a new web hosting provider.

Facebook Twitter LinkedIn Telegram

Related Posts:

Setting up web hosting for a WordPress site involves selecting a web hosting provider that offers WordPress support, a domain name for your website, and installing WordPress on your hosting server. It is important to choose a reliable web hosting provider that...
Choosing the best web hosting provider is crucial for the success of your website. There are several factors to consider when making this decision. First, you need to assess your own website needs, such as the amount of traffic you expect, storage space requir...
To migrate from OpenCart to WooCommerce, you can follow these steps:Export your product data from OpenCart using built-in export tools or third-party plugins.Import your product data into WooCommerce using the built-in import tool or third-party plugins.Transf...
To show only the WooCommerce SKU number on your website, you can navigate to the product edit screen in your WooCommerce dashboard. Look for the SKU field, and make sure it is filled with the SKU number for the product. Save the changes and update the product....
To change specific URLs in a WooCommerce based website, you can use the built-in feature of WordPress called Permalinks.Navigate to the Permalinks settings in the WordPress dashboard under Settings -> Permalinks.From there, you can customize the structure o...